Political Career and Recent Developments

Maryam Nawaz’s political journey has been shaped by her family’s longstanding legacy in Pakistan’s governance. After rising through the ranks of PML-N, she became the party’s Vice President in 2019 and has been active in galvanising support for the party in recent years. With the impending general elections in Pakistan, Maryam has taken on a more pronounced role, focusing on issues such as economic recovery, governance, and social justice to appeal to a broad voter base.

In recent months, she has been vocal in her criticism of the current government, led by Prime Minister Imran Khan, attributing Pakistan’s economic woes to their policies. In a notable rally in Lahore, she addressed supporters, calling for unity against what she described as poor governance and mishandling of the nation’s resources. Her robust campaigning has seen her engage with the youth and grassroots supporters, revitalising PML-N’s base.

Challenges and Future Prospects

Despite her rising prominence, Maryam Nawaz faces significant challenges ahead. The political landscape in Pakistan is volatile, with the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) party still holding substantial influence and support. Additionally, the ongoing legal issues surrounding her father, Nawaz Sharif, and the recent party divisions pose a threat to her political ambitions and the efficacy of PML-N.

Predictions about the 2024 elections suggest a tightly contested race, with Maryam Nawaz likely to be a central figure in shaping PML-N’s strategy. Her ability to connect with voters and present a cohesive political narrative will be crucial in the coming months.
